Support Groups To Help Recovery After Divorce

Frequently In a divorce situation, one thing give ways to another and the person involved often finds himself/herself unable to cope up with the ensuing stress. Under such circumstances, the presence of a set of concerned individuals could provide much needed respite. This is what divorce recovery support groups are all about.

What are Divorce Recovery Groups?

Plainly speaking, a divorce recovery support group is a batch of caring people, who themselves are at various stages of divorce in their lives and who attempt to facilitate the recovery of the various members of their group. A recovery group may be guided by a trained counselor or may exist merely by the personal initiative of some active member or organization. Divorce recovery support groups are primarily about extending companionship, help, support and advice to people facing a divorce scenario. At present, divorce recovery groups are operative in more then twenty countries and exist as less formal groups under some other names throughout the world.

Why is Recovery Needed?

A divorce gives way to a gamut of emotions like anger, ...
... hatred, guilt, embarrassment and pain, which if not expressed or given vent to could lead to serious financial, emotional, health and psychological problems. Not only the individuals involved are often unable to pacify the various agonizing doubts, but related problems like strained financial circumstances, legal hassles and worries about childcare add to their stress. Hence it becomes imperative that the trapped person gets a chance to heal and recover. In our managed healthcare system not all the people afford to hire trained therapists and financial advisers. Divorce recovery groups are especially meant for such people who specifically need help to speed up their healing process before, during and after a divorce.

Benefits of Joining a Divorce Recovery Group

The biggest benefit of joining a divorce recovery support group is that it provides its members with a healthy family environment that they had not experienced for a long time during their married life. Unimaginable is the joy of being able to say what one wants to say in a way one likes, without being judged, suppressed or criticized. Recovery group extends a hearty acceptance to its members and the warmth of being loved unconditionally always has a salubrious impact on their personalities. Emotional support rendered by fellow members proves to be a great source of comfort and security.

Support groups are not merely about hugs and warm handshakes. They also extend advice to their members relating to practical issues. Recovery groups help an individual to cope up with the distancing away of friends and extended family members during their divorce. One comes to know about how other people are dealing with their children and messed up finances. Members at an advanced stage of recovery do educate their friends about legal intricacies and nuances. One gets a chance to benefit from the experience of others. Sharing of resources and efforts helps all the members immensely.

In a wider perspective, divorce recovery support groups play an important role in political and social arena. They act as pressure groups and educate social institutions and masses about the rights of divorced people and single parents.

Things to be Considered Before Joining a Support Group

You will certainly benefit more from joining a recovery group if it is as per your needs and requirements. Hence it is imperative to consider some facts before affiliating to a support group.

A recovery group run by a professional therapist will require you to pay a fee and will extend strict attendance requirements. However, support groups run by church elders and community leaders are mostly free and do not insist on strict attendance schedules. The group you join should not be so large to deprive you of apt attention or quality time. Whether you prefer men only, women only or a coed group will depend on your choice. In today's busy world, it would be really convenient if your support group is located in your vicinity.

The frequency of group meetings should suit your situation. If you are recently been divorced or are going through a divorce, perhaps you will need more frequent support. The commitment expected from you in terms of time and efforts should be realistic and must fit your regular routine. Again if you want to join a support group affiliated to some religious orientation or not will depend on you.

It may sound hackneyed but two heads are always better then one. So join a support group and try to help others while you are being helped.
